tuiwucarrer/Admin.NET/Admin.NET.Web.Entry/Dockerfile

16 lines
341 B
Docker

# 使用 SDK 镜像作为构建基础
FROM mcr.microsoft.com/dotnet/sdk:8.0 AS build
ENV TZ=Asia/Shanghai
RUN ln -snf /usr/share/zoneinfo/$TZ /etc/localtime && echo $TZ > /etc/timezone
# 设置工作目录
WORKDIR /app
# 暴露应用端口
EXPOSE 5006
COPY . .
# 设置容器启动命令
ENTRYPOINT ["dotnet", "Admin.NET.Web.Entry.dll"]